Last year I persuaded the bank to hand over the money I had been charged in overdraft charges, as part of my ongoing crusade against the financial institutions I am looking to to reclaim some more of the cash. During my formative years I paid out shed loads of late payment charges to my credit card company at least a few hundred quid maybe more. I want to know if anybody else has managed to claw them back, not with bank charges but with credit card late payment charges. I found an article on the BBC saying that the OFT had declared anything over £12 to be excessive, can I use this for backdating purposes?
